I've observed the slowdowns here both at work and home. It's intermittent and doesn't happen often. Some possibilities (I'm a professional software engineer FWIW):

 

* Could be large datasets that are intermittently accessed (or accessed frequently, but cached and only read from the database when the cache expires). This can cause long queries that lock up processes, which will block any further processes from being spawned. Meaning new requests coming in will time out until the queries finish. I see this a lot at work.

* Could be a bad code path that for whatever reason is consuming lots of process time, which has the same effect as the above

* Could be the interwebz, unlikely based if multiple people from different regions are experiencing the same symptoms at the same times
